Know some little facts about Little Giant Ladder while purchasing a new ladder:

i)        Unlike ordinary ladders Little Giant Ladder can be used on ‘rough uneven’ surfaces like curbs, stairs, pavements or any ‘rough surfaces’. Thus it is extremely adaptable.

ii)       The ‘Little Giant Ladder Company’ has particularly designed easy ‘rungs and lock hinges’ for safety purposes to its users. Little Giant Ladder can be folded and thus it requires minimum space.

iii)     The giant little ladder is equipped with ‘anti-slip ribbing’ on its rungs, with a ‘wide based work Platform’ for extra support when required. There is also space to keep your tools thus keeping your hands free to do your work.

iv)     The Little Giant Ladders can easily get converted into ‘4 x A-Frame ladders, 6 x Stairwell ladders, 4 x Scaffold positions 3 x Lean-to ladders and Extension ladders’ by changing it shape. You will feel like you have brought a new ladder every time it changes its shape.
